FTD Faces Financial Crisis, Warns It Could Go Out Of Business

Longtime flower delivery service FTD could go out of business or shrink its operations if it doesn’t find a buyer or raise money by June 1. FTD began in 1910 when a group of 13 American retail florists agreed to exchange orders for out-of-town deliveries. “The floral delivery company acquired online florist ProFlowers and its sister brands Shari's Berries and Personal Creations for $430 million in 2014, but it has struggled recently in the face of competition from startups offering flower arrangements at lower prices,” according to the Chicago Tribune.
